    President Zardari Establishes Committee to Investigate PIFD Management Concerns

    President Asif Ali Zardari has taken decisive action by forming a specialized committee to thoroughly investigate the reported administrative shortcomings and management issues at the Pakistan Institute of Fashion and Design (PIFD). This move reflects the government’s commitment to ensuring proper governance and transparency within this prominent educational institution.

    The newly constituted committee has been entrusted with conducting an extensive visitation and review of the institute’s operations, focusing particularly on the alleged irregularities surrounding the appointment of the acting vice chancellor. The President’s Secretariat issued an official notification outlining the committee’s mandate, emphasizing the importance of a comprehensive inquiry into the administrative processes at PIFD.

    Leading this investigative body will be the chairman of the Higher Education Commission (HEC), who will oversee the committee’s activities. Alongside the HEC chairman, the committee will include the HEC executive director and a designated representative from the President’s Secretariat. The structure of the committee allows for the inclusion of additional members if the need arises, ensuring that the inquiry benefits from a wide range of expertise and perspectives.

    This development follows concerns raised by the chairperson of the Senate Standing Committee on Federal Education and Professional Training, who brought to light various alleged lapses in the management of PIFD. The formation of this committee is a direct response to those concerns, highlighting the government’s resolve to address and rectify any administrative deficiencies within the institute.

    Upon completion of its investigation, the committee is expected to compile a detailed report outlining its findings and recommendations. This report will be submitted to the chancellor of PIFD, who will then consider the proposed measures to improve governance and accountability. The initiative aims to restore confidence in the institute’s administration and ensure that it operates in a transparent and efficient manner, safeguarding the interests of students and stakeholders alike.
